Home
last modified time | relevance | path

Searched refs:kbd_bl (Results 1 – 1 of 1) sorted by relevance

/Linux-v6.1/drivers/platform/x86/
Dideapad-laptop.c141 bool kbd_bl : 1; member
149 } kbd_bl; member
1329 struct ideapad_private *priv = container_of(led_cdev, struct ideapad_private, kbd_bl.led); in ideapad_kbd_bl_led_cdev_brightness_get()
1341 priv->kbd_bl.last_brightness = brightness; in ideapad_kbd_bl_brightness_set()
1349 struct ideapad_private *priv = container_of(led_cdev, struct ideapad_private, kbd_bl.led); in ideapad_kbd_bl_led_cdev_brightness_set()
1358 if (!priv->kbd_bl.initialized) in ideapad_kbd_bl_notify()
1365 if (brightness == priv->kbd_bl.last_brightness) in ideapad_kbd_bl_notify()
1368 priv->kbd_bl.last_brightness = brightness; in ideapad_kbd_bl_notify()
1370 led_classdev_notify_brightness_hw_changed(&priv->kbd_bl.led, brightness); in ideapad_kbd_bl_notify()
1377 if (!priv->features.kbd_bl) in ideapad_kbd_bl_init()
[all …]